Passing mem=1G to kernel on Panda, system is unstable.

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



Hi folks,

We are trying to build kernel package or GCC natively on OMAP4 panda
board. With the mainline 2.6.37 kernel or Ubuntu Natty 2.6.35 based
kernel, we met same instabilities on the system when we try to use
mem=1G on the board.

Please find our bug tracker here:
https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/linux-ti-omap4/+bug/633227
and I think another bug is also related:
https://bugs.launchpad.net/ubuntu/+source/linux-ti-omap4/+bug/690370.
System will freeze at all when building GCC natively on Panda.

Did any folks meet this issue? or we need more simple test case to
catch the root cause of this issue.
